NO VERTHASH MINING YET--

My Win7 box attacked the available VertHashMiner on download, I can't run it.  All my miners are Linux.

I am waiting for an optimized miner for VertHash from PhoenixMiner or TRM.  It may be a while.  My 3GB 1060 cards are mining Raven.

VertHash can fit on a 2GB card.       --scryptr

EDIT: 30kH/s on a GTX 750ti--

I set up the Vert-OCM (One-Click Miner) and ran it.  A 750ti will get about 30kH/s, and earn about 1/3 VTC a day.  I have a Win 10 box that is usually busy, and I re-tasked it.  The miner self-installed and finally ran after maybe 45 minutes.

This miner apparently installs a wallet?  I could not easily see the address it was mining to.  This miner is a shell script to operate VertHashMiner by CryptoGraphics.  I'll look at it more later.

I'd rather see a CCminer version optimized for CUDA.       --scryptr

MY WIN 7 BOX RUNS SPMINER--

I get ~310kH/s at the console and the pool is reporting ~200kH/s.  Lots of rejects, ~25%.  My GTX 1060 3GB is clocked -100/+600 core/mem.

As I type this I have not run 1 hour yet.  There were no problems with my AV, and the "start.bat" was easy to modify.

I have 8 1060 3GB that could be racked and set to mine.  If VTC out earns RVN, I'll rack them.  The rig will be Linux.

ZERGPOOL, WITH HIGH PING--

The miner seems to behave a little better after a few restarts.  Still really early for a conclusion.       --scryptr

EDIT: The ping is in the 1000s.  This PC is really laggy, I keep a lot of webpages open and just the single 1060 for a GPU.  The pool is crediting me with about 1/100 of a VTC per block.  There may be 1000 other miners at the pool, but disconnects inflate that stat.  VTC is accounting for a portion of my earnings already, moving up the list.  Let me watch for a day or so.

I have 4 R9 380 2GB cards, and 280X cards, and FURYs, etc.  If VTC is a real earner, they can be put on the rack.  But, I need Linux binaries at the least.  Preferably able to run on kernel 4.15, and older drivers (CUDA 9/10, AMD 18.1).
